BEIJING - China will continue to exempt certain US goods from additional tariffs for another year, the Customs Tariff Commission of the State Council said Tuesday.
The country announced in September last year that 16 products imported from the United States would be excluded from the first round of tariff countermeasures against the US Section 301 measures, effective from Sept 17, 2019 to Sept 16, 2020.

With the latest extension, the exemption will last until Sept 16, 2021, the commission said in a statement.
